DAF Trucks Press Release / July 16, 2020 Service, reliability and total package behind decision to choose DAF DAF has delivered 44 fully-fitted city sanitation vehicles to Belgrade, the capital of the Republic of Serbia. The consignment consists of LF and CF trucks with diverse chassis configurations and a wide range of bodies. DAF vehicles now make up half of the fleet of 200 city sanitation vehicles in Belgrade. The decision to award the most recent tender once again to DAF was based on three key elements: a proven track record on service, fleet reliability and the fact that the Gradska Ćistoća city cleaning company can purchase and service the fully-fitted vehicles, including bodies and equipment, directly from its local dealer, Braca Crnomarkovic. Garbage trucks Gradska Ćistoća is responsible not only for all household waste collection in Belgrade but also for cleaning the streets and keeping the roads passable during snowfall. In addition to waste collection trucks fitted with rear loaders, side loaders and top loaders with a capacity of 18 and 22 m3, the order also includes tank trucks for spraying the streets and sweeper trucks that can be easily converted into snow ploughs in the winter. Serbian capital growing “Belgrade continues to grow as a city, as does its population,” according to Marko Popadic, director of Gradska Ćistoća. “Currently, there are 1.7 million people living in the city and its suburbs. So the workload is increasing and that’s why our services have to become better and faster. This means that the service provided by the DAF dealer organisation and the reliability of the vehicles is of crucial importance to us. Replacing our existing vehicles with new DAFs has helped make our staff’s work more efficient, safer and cleaner.” Extremely proud “We have never seen an order of this size before in Serbia,” says Richard Zink, member of the DAF Board of Management with responsibility for Marketing & Sales. “Together with DAF dealer Braca Crnomarkovic we have delivered a total package that perfectly matches the needs of Gradska Ćistoća. This city cleaning company now has a fleet of around 100 DAFs working to keep the streets of Belgrade clean. And that’s something we’re extremely proud of.” .

  13. Introduced in 2011 but never promoted, Volvo's Mack-branded Granite MHD (medium/heavy duty) is being discontinued. Without ever being properly promoted, or priced appropriately for its target customer base, MHD sales have been abysmal throughout its production run. The MHD was supposed to be a cheaper Granite, equipped with the 8.9L Cummins ISL, to gain greater sales with municipalities and other price-sensitive operators. The MHD was simply a Granite with a marginally cheaper engine. It was not purpose-designed for it's mission, like Kenworth's T370 and International's HV (formerly WorkStar) which were. The new Mack MD series medium truck is not available with a tandem bogie, and is powered by the small Cummins 6.7L ISB unsuitable for many medium/heavy duty requirements. Hence, Mack dealers will have to rely on their other brands to meet customer demand for 6x4 chassis in this space. .

Transport Topics / July 15, 2020 U.S. retail sales of Classes 4-7 medium-duty trucks in June dropped 18.8% to just under 18,000 units, WardsAuto.com reported, with long slides down in the two heaviest segments and a small combined step up for the lowest two. Sales fell to 17,515 compared with 21,574 a year earlier. Sales for the first six months were down 18.6% to 99,281 compared with 121,991 in the 2019 period. Class 7 sales were 3,798, down 25.9% compared with 5,123 a year earlier. Freightliner was the sales leader. International was second. They were separated by 479 trucks, and their combined sales accounted for 68.2% of the total sales in Class 7. Class 6 sales plunged 46.7% to 3,575 compared with 6,711 in the 2019 period. International edged out Freightliner 966-956 for the top spot. Four other brands sold a combined 1,653 trucks in the class. Classes 4-5 sales inched up 4.1% to 10,142 compared with 9,740 a year earlier. “Classes 4-5 continue to outperform expectations,” said one analyst. “Our current call is for this segment to drop about 30% [in 2020]. For the larger medium-duty vehicles, we are looking for Classes 6-7 to fall about 35%, with similar expectations for the whole of the Classes 4-7 market.” He said things are progressing as expected for Classes 6-7. “This continues to be largely a lease-rental and private-fleet story, with capital budgets being cut, leading to below replacement demand,” he said. “Same for government and municipal markets, whose tax revenues are suffering mightily.” He added, “Honestly, there is no magic between classes. All of the configurations that go on these chassis are scalable. So a small beverage-delivery truck could be a Class 6, but it could also be a Class 5 or a Class 7. “Just change the length of the frame rails and either add to or take away from suspension slash weight carrying capacity, and it is what you want it to be. Perhaps Class 6 is a just a good middle ground from which to move up or down.” In related news, Mack Trucks, a unit of Sweden's Volvo Group, announced serial production of its MD Series of Classes 6-7 trucks was rescheduled to Sept. 1 from July 1. Mack invested $13 million in a new manufacturing facility in Virginia’s Roanoke Valley. “The start was delayed as a result of the coronavirus pandemic,” a spokesman said.

Hyundai Group Press Release / July 6, 2020 Hyundai Motor is shipping the first 10 units of XCIENT Fuel Cell, the world’s first fuel cell heavy-duty truck, to Switzerland • Hyundai will roll out 50 trucks this year and total of 1,600 units by 2025 • Powered by 190-kW hydrogen fuel cell system, XCIENT Fuel Cell can travel approximately 400 km on a single charge • Developed independently by Hyundai Motor, XCIENT Fuel Cell will help decarbonize the world • Hyundai to develop tractor unit with driving range of 1,000 kilometers on a single charge SEOUL – Hyundai Motor Company today shipped the first 10 units of the Hyundai XCIENT Fuel Cell, the world’s first mass-produced fuel cell heavy-duty truck, to Switzerland. The company plans to ship a total of 50 XCIENT Fuel Cells to Switzerland this year, with handover to commercial fleet customers starting in September. Hyundai plans to roll out a total of 1,600 XCIENT Fuel Cell trucks by 2025, reflecting the company’s environmental commitment and technological prowess as it works toward reducing carbon emissions through zero-emission solutions. “XCIENT Fuel Cell is a present-day reality, not as a mere future drawing board project. By putting this groundbreaking vehicle on the road now, Hyundai marks a significant milestone in the history of commercial vehicles and the development of hydrogen society,” said In Cheol Lee, Executive Vice President and Head of Commercial Vehicle Division at Hyundai Motor. “Building a comprehensive hydrogen ecosystem, where critical transportation needs are met by vehicles like XCIENT Fuel Cell, will lead to a paradigm shift that removes automobile emissions from the environmental equation.” “Having introduced the world’s first mass-produced fuel-cell electric passenger vehicle, the ix35, and the second-generation fuel cell electric vehicle, the NEXO, Hyundai is now leveraging decades of experience, world-leading fuel-cell technology, and mass-production capability to advance hydrogen in the commercial vehicle sector with the XCIENT Fuel Cell,” he added. XCIENT Fuel Cell XCIENT is powered by a 190-kW hydrogen fuel cell system with dual 95-kW fuel cell stacks. Seven large hydrogen tanks offer a combined storage capacity of around 32.09 kg of hydrogen. The driving range per charge for XCIENT Fuel Cell is about 400km*, which was developed with an optimal balance between the specific requirements from the potential commercial fleet customers and the charging infrastructure in Switzerland. Refueling time for each truck takes approximately 8~20 minutes. Fuel cell technology is particularly well-suited to commercial shipping and logistics due to long ranges and short refueling times. The dual-mounted fuel cell system provides enough energy to drive the heavy-duty trucks up and down the mountainous terrain in the region. Hyundai Motor is developing a long-distance tractor unit capable of traveling 1,000 kilometers on a single charge equipped with an enhanced fuel cell system with high durability and power, aimed at global markets including North America and Europe. Green Hydrogen Ecosystem In 2019, Hyundai Motor Company formed Hyundai Hydrogen Mobility (HHM), a joint venture with Swiss company H2 Energy, which will lease the trucks to commercial truck operators on a pay-per-use basis, meaning there is no initial investment for the commercial fleet customers. Hyundai chose Switzerland as the starting point for its business venture for various reasons. One of the reasons is the Swiss LSVA road tax on commercial vehicles, which does not apply for zero-emission trucks. That nearly equalizes the hauling costs per kilometer of the fuel cell truck compared to a regular diesel truck. Hyundai’s business case involves using purely clean hydrogen generated from hydropower. To truly reduce carbon emissions, all of the trucks need to run on only green hydrogen. Switzerland is the country with one of the highest shares of hydropower globally, and can therefore deliver sufficient green energy for the production of hydrogen. Once the project is underway in Switzerland, Hyundai plans to expand it to other European countries as well. Hyundai Hydrogen Leadership As Hyundai looks to the future, zero-emissions mobility will play a significant role in the company’s strategy. In addition to the XCIENT Fuel Cell trucks, Hyundai is also the manufacturer of NEXO, its second-generation hydrogen-powered SUV. By 2025, the company aims to sell 670,000 electric vehicles annually, including 110,000 FCEVs. In December 2018, Hyundai Motor Group announced its long-term roadmap, “Fuel Cell Vision 2030”, and reaffirmed its commitment to accelerate the development of a hydrogen society by leveraging its global leadership in fuel cell technologies. As part of this plan, Hyundai Motor Group aims to secure a 700,000-unit-a-year capacity of fuel cell systems for automobiles as well as vessels, rail cars, drones and power generators by 2030. * Driving distance range around 400km in the 4x2 truck with refrigerated upfit configuration while operating 34 tonne truck + trailer combination .

Nick Carey, Reuters / July 15, 2020 Truck maker Navistar International Corp. has bought a minority stake in TuSimple [Beijing TuSimple Future Technology Co., ltd.] and aims to co-develop self-driving trucks by 2024 with the technology company as it rolls out a national U.S. autonomous freight network, the two companies said Wednesday. Self-driving technology for freight trucks has attracted investor attention as it should be easier and cheaper to roll out than in self-driving cars and autonomous taxis, while providing a clearer path to profitability. Unlike self-driving cars and robotaxis, self-driving freight services run on fixed routes between predefined points -- almost all of that on major highways with no intersections or pedestrians. That business is more predictable and requires less mapping than driving customers between random points. Navistar and TuSimple did not disclose the size of the stake. TuSimple recently announced it was launching a self-driving truck network with United Parcel Service Inc., trucking firm US Xpress Enterprises Inc., and McLane, a supply chain unit of Berkshire Hathaway Inc. Navistar CEO Persio Lisboa, who said the truck maker chose TuSimple because its software was more developed than its competitors' and because of its relations with customers, said the minority stake could "turn into something bigger as we go to the next phase of development." TuSimple's president, Cheng Lu, said because its network runs using points on a fixed network -- which he likens to a railroad -- the trucks the company will co-develop with Navistar will operate at Level 4 autonomy where vehicles can operate without a driver under set conditions. Self-driving car developers are aiming for Level 5, or full autonomy, which will require far greater investments of money, time and research to develop. "You don't need to over-engineer this," Lu said. "Trucking is always about taking freight from point to point on predefined routes and this is where we can add value by addressing pain points in the industry." In addition to running tests on TuSimple's network, UPS also owns a stake in the company. "This is the type of developmental production partnership we are excited to view in this market," Philip Aiello, the director of UPS's advanced technology group, said of the partnership between Navistar and TuSimple. The two companies have worked together since 2018 and Navistar CEO Lisboa said much of what needs to be done by 2024 consists of testing technology the truck maker has already developed on TuSimple's network. In January, Volkswagen Group's truck unit, Traton , offered $35 a share, or $2.9 billion, for the Navistar shares it does not already own. Lisboa declined to comment on buyout talks, but said as Traton has two seats on Navistar's board, it is well aware of the move to work with and invest in TuSimple. .

  20. https://en.wikipedia.org/wiki/1967_USS_Forrestal_fire On 29 July 1967, a fire broke out on board the aircraft carrier USS Forrestal after an electrical anomaly caused a Zuni rocket on a F-4B Phantom to fire, striking an external fuel tank of an A-4 Skyhawk. The flammable jet fuel spilled across the flight deck, ignited, and triggered a chain-reaction of explosions that killed 134 sailors and injured 161. The disaster prompted the Navy to revise its fire fighting practices. It also modified its weapon handling procedures and installed a deck wash down system on all carriers. The newly established Farrier Fire Fighting School Learning Site in Norfolk, Virginia was named after Chief Gerald W. Farrier, the commander of Damage Control Team 8, who was among the first to die in the fire and explosions. Unstable ordnance received On 28 July, the day before the accident, Forrestal was resupplied with ordnance by the ammunition ship USS Diamond Head. The load included sixteen 1,000 lb AN/M65A1 "fat boy" bombs (so nicknamed because of their short, rotund shape), which Diamond Head had picked up from Subic Bay Naval Base and were intended for the next day's second bombing sortie. Some of the batch of AN-M65A1s Forrestal received were more than a decade old, having spent a portion of that exposed to the heat and humidity of Okinawa or Guam,[10] eventually being improperly stored in open-air Quonset huts at a disused ammunition dump on the periphery of Subic Bay Naval Base. Unlike the thick-cased Mark 83 bombs filled with Composition H6, the AN/M65A1 bombs were thin-skinned and filled with Composition B, an older explosive with greater shock and heat sensitivity. Unstable bombs stored on deck With orders to conduct strike missions over North Vietnam the next day, and with no replacement bombs available, Captain Beling reluctantly concluded that he had no choice but to accept the AN-M65A1 bombs in their current condition.[8][14][15] In one concession to the demands of the ordnance handlers, Beling agreed to store all 16 bombs alone on deck in the "bomb farm" area between the starboard rail and the carrier's island until they were loaded for the next day's missions. Standard procedure was to store them in the ship's magazine with the rest of the air wing's ordnance; had they been stored as standard, an accidental detonation could easily have destroyed the ship. Incorrect NASA report A 1995 report, NASA Reference Publication 1374, incorrectly described the Forrestal fire as a result of electromagnetic interference. It states, "a Navy jet landing on the aircraft carrier U.S.S. Forrestal experienced the uncommanded release of munitions that struck a fully armed and fueled fighter on deck... This accident was caused by the landing aircraft being illuminated by carrier based radar, and the resulting EMI sent an unwanted signal to the weapons system."[
